From 29a22b9e08d70d6c9b075c12c47b6e895cb65cf0 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Suren Baghdasaryan Date: Fri, 30 Jun 2023 14:19:57 -0700 Subject: mm: handle userfaults under VMA lock Enable handle_userfault to operate under VMA lock by releasing VMA lock instead of mmap_lock and retrying. Note that FAULT_FLAG_RETRY_NOWAIT should never be used when handling faults under per-VMA lock protection because that would break the assumption that lock is dropped on retry.
